Who is Brian Jenkins? What is he mainly known for in the area of terrorism? Explain his theory.
Brian Jenkins is a world renowned expert on terrorism. He has written many publications and consulted multitudinous government agencies and private enterprises on terrorism. He’s a one of the few experts who predicted that terrorism would evolve (rather than decline) as the years go on.
Jenkins also presented that terrorists’ main agenda would be to retain public’s attention and coerce international governments to react to terrorist threats. He has also defined terrorism and his rendition is profoundly accepted by governments, corporations, and academicians (Goldstein, 2007; White, 2006). Brian Jenkins’ definition of terrorism as translated by Dr. David Goldstein (2007): “The use or threatened use of force designed to bring about political change.”
